I dont think it matters too much what it says on the log book, as long as it is correctly SVA'd & V5 is in order & most importantly insured correctly as a Spec C.
Also is that 25k miles i.e. 50k kms or 25k kms & then clock adjusted to read in miles? 10k miles between service is too much but if its in kms then may be ok? Ideally better if its been mapped for UK fuel as its a bit of a risk running a Jap map. There have been the odd Jap map engine meltdowns! |
